Clydebank Community Sport Hub officially opened its doors this week after a £3.8 million investment. The old playing fields at Dean Street in Whitecrook have been transformed into world-class sporting facility for rugby, Gaelic football, football and a range of other sports and activities.

A Chinese company has been criticised for allegedly fining employees who don’t walk 180,000 steps per month. The unnamed real estate firm in Guangzhou fines employees 0.01 yuan (around 0.1p) for every step short of the target.
